Top-out of ‘Der Bogen’ in Munich

‚Der Bogen‘, a mixed-use complex in Munich’s district Bogenhausen, has completed shell construction. The project, designed by HENN in collaboration with Matteo Thun & Partners and Ramboll Studio Dreiseitl, will bring together the people who live and work in the surrounding areas in one place. Completion is scheduled for 2024.
The design is based on the intersection of two three-legged building parts, whose facades differ in their color scheme - bronze and brass. Recesses and cutouts in the facade not only mark the entrances and courtyards, but also create an inviting and open gesture to the surroundings. On the first floor, some of the entrances and public areas are fully glazed. As a low-energy building, Der Bogen receives DGNB Gold pre-certification.
The multi-tenant building with seven and eight floors offers flexibly usable office rental space of different sizes. On the first floor, commercial space, catering facilities - such as a supermarket, bakery and café - and a gym are planned, which are accessible to both users and residents of the surrounding buildings. Urban, trapezoidal inner courtyards and green roof areas with views of the Alps serve as outdoor workplaces, spaces for exchange and local recreation.
